Ingredients Breakdown

This recipe makes 2 sandwiches. Here’s a detailed list, organized for clarity:

For the Sandwich

  • 4 oz goat cheese (herbed goat cheese works wonderfully for extra flavor)
  • 2 slices of bread (sturdy sourdough or whole grain recommended for chewiness)
  • 2 tbsp honey (substitute with agave syrup if desired)
  • 2 tbsp butter (olive oil can be used for a lighter version)

Step-by-Step Instructions

Follow these steps carefully to make the perfect Goat Cheese Grilled Cheese with Honey.

Step 1: Prep the Skillet

  • Preheat your skillet over medium heat. A properly heated pan ensures an even, golden crust.

Step 2: Assemble the Sandwich

  • Spread a generous layer of goat cheese on one slice of bread.
  • Drizzle honey evenly over the cheese.
  • Top with the second slice of bread.

Step 3: Butter the Outside

  • Generously butter the outside of the sandwich. This will create a golden, crispy crust when grilled.

Step 4: Grill the Sandwich

  • Place the sandwich in the preheated skillet.
  • Grill for 3–5 minutes, or until the bread is golden brown and the cheese starts melting.
  • Flip gently and grill the other side for another 3–5 minutes.

Step 5: Serve

  • Remove the sandwich from the skillet.
  • Slice in half and serve immediately while the cheese is warm and gooey.

Tips & Variations

  • Herbs & Spices: Add fresh thyme or rosemary to the goat cheese for a fragrant twist.
  • Bread Options: Use multigrain, ciabatta, or even brioche for different textures and flavors.
  • Vegan/Dairy-Free: Replace goat cheese with vegan cheese and use plant-based butter. Drizzle with agave syrup instead of honey.
  • Extra Sweet: Add sliced fresh figs, apples, or pear inside for a fruity touch.
  • Savory Kick: Sprinkle a pinch of black pepper or smoked paprika on the goat cheese before grilling.

FAQs

1. Can I use regular cheddar instead of goat cheese?
Yes, but goat cheese gives a unique tang and creamy texture. Mix both for a richer flavor.

2. How can I make it extra crispy?
Use a heavier skillet or press the sandwich slightly while grilling. Ensure the pan is hot before cooking.

3. Can I make this ahead of time?
You can prep the sandwiches ahead, but grill just before serving for best texture.

4. Can I add fruit to the sandwich?
Absolutely! Thin slices of apple, pear, or figs complement the honey and cheese beautifully.

5. Is there a low-calorie version?
Use whole-grain bread, a lighter goat cheese, and olive oil instead of butter.

Pro Cooking Tips

  • Even Melting: Crumble goat cheese finely to ensure it melts evenly.
  • Golden Crust: Butter the bread generously and cook over medium heat to achieve a perfectly toasted exterior.
  • Flip Gently: Use a spatula to avoid spilling cheese during flipping.
  • Extra Gooey: Cover the skillet for 1–2 minutes while grilling to trap heat and melt cheese thoroughly.

Storage & Freezing Guide

  • Leftovers: Store ungrilled sandwiches in the fridge for up to 24 hours.
  • Reheating: Toast in a skillet or oven for 3–4 minutes to restore crispiness.
  • Freezing: Not recommended after grilling due to texture loss; unassembled ingredients can be frozen separately.
